How they compare
Angola currently reports 17,680 current US$ against 14,519 current US$ in Mauritius, a difference of 3,161 current US$.
That makes Angola's figure about 1.2 times Mauritius's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 9 shared years of data; in 1995 it was Angola ahead.
Angola ranks 85th and Mauritius ranks 88th of 114 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Angola averaged higher in 3 and Mauritius in 1.
